Abstract

The existence of mineral components or heavy metals affect the basic properties of soil in term of toxic compound having function of consisting density, shear strength, water content, and elasticity. Plumbum (Pb), a heavy metal is one of inorganic materials that is abundantly contained in soil. This paper aims to determine the elasticity of Pb metal in the ground the area oil, soil type, and water content in Sebangar village Sub - district Mandau district Bengkalis. Soil samples were taken at two wells with a distance 50 m and 100 m approximately from the pumping petroleum, and two points which embeded measurament is set with a distance of 5 m and 10 m from each well and the depth of 50 cm, respectively. Soil samples printed cylindrical shape with a diameter of 5 cm and a length of 10 cm. The Elasticity can be determined by measuring the propagation time of the primary and secondary waves that propagate on land using Sonic Wave Analyzer (SOWAN) while consentration of Pb was determined using a Atomic Absorpance Spectrometer (AAS) Shimadzu AA-7000. The results show that the greater consentration of Pb has the greater the elasticity is obtained. The consentration of Pb and the elasticity in wells I and II is 5 m from the well, well I has Pb 0,7410 ppm and elasticity 8,1119x107 N/m2 for 10 m Pb 0,6777 ppm and elasticity is 6,2902x107 N/m2. Well II at 5 m has consentration of Pb 0,7501 ppm and elasticity is 4,6815x107 N/m2 for 10 m Pb 0,7151 ppm and elasticity is 4,4393x107 N/m2. According to Ministry of State for Population and Enviromental of Indonesia and Dalhousie University Canada the critical limit of Pb in the soil, the clay in village Sebangar Subdistric Mandau distric Bengkalis under the limits <100 ppm has been found.
